African American Women Writers of the 19th Century - NY Public Library
Grades
6 to 12tag(s): african american (131), authors (115), poetry (196), women (192)
In the Classroom
Use the poems by Phyllis Wheatley to complement a lesson on supporters of the American Revolution. Wheatley is often a studied character in American History, and her poems often confront American Independence and slavery. Share the poems with students at the end of a lesson, and have them analyze as a class what she is trying to say about either subject. The Life Picture Collection - LIFE
Grades
7 to 12tag(s): cultures (298), great depression (33), photography (136), politics (121)
In the Classroom
Use the photos found on this site for writing prompts. Search within the site or browse the subjects offered to find one that corresponds to a unit being studied. A good example is the images taken during the Great Depression. Pull up a select few of the images and prompt students to tell the story of what is happening in each image, the emotions it conveys, and the impact it is meant to have on the viewer. Read Write Think - NCTE
Grades
1 to 12tag(s): literacy (122), resources (78), thinking routines (62)
In the Classroom
Within the classroom resources are plenty of lesson plans that are aligned to National standards. Save this site as a favorite to allow for easy reference whenever you're in need of fresh ideas and lesson plans. There are many resources available on ReadWriteThink for teaching literacy. Choose from lesson plans and units sorted by grade level, or narrow down your search to specific objectives including fluency, text structure, and more. In addition, ReadWriteThink offers almost 60 interactives including graphic organizers and tools for word work. Be sure to browse through the Printouts portion of the site; these aren't boring fill in the blank activities.
